The famous London pickpocket hunter Diego Galdino quit his regular job as a courier and devoted himself entirely to catching thieves thanks to a huge amount of donations. It is reported by the British newspaper Metro.
"Diego Galdino can now raise his level thanks to the generosity of Londoners who are tired of having their phones and wallets stolen. He raised more than £20,000, and at the peak of his success he received about £1,000 a week," the newspaper writes.
It is noted that now Galdino can afford to refuse to work as a courier and buy the best equipment for hunting pickpockets.
"We have the best cameras that are installed so that they are always on and ready to shoot them. We also bought three knife vests after several aggressive moments," he told the publication.
